#!/usr/bin/python3
import sys
import gi
gi.require_version('Gtk', '3.0')
from gi.repository import Gtk, Gdk
class AppWindow(Gtk.ApplicationWindow):
def __init__(self, *args, **kwargs):
super().__init__(*args, **kwargs)
self.set_border_width(10)
textview = Gtk.TextView.new()
entry = Gtk.Entry.new()
entry.set_text("Search for ...")
find = Gtk.Button.new_with_label("Find")
find.connect("clicked", self.on_find_clicked, (textview, entry))
scrolled_win = Gtk.ScrolledWindow.new (None, None)
scrolled_win.set_size_request(250, 200)
scrolled_win.add(textview)
hbox = Gtk.Box.new(Gtk.Orientation.HORIZONTAL, 5)
hbox.pack_start(entry, True, True, 0)
hbox.pack_start(find, True, True, 0)
vbox = Gtk.Box.new(Gtk.Orientation.VERTICAL, 5)
vbox.pack_start(scrolled_win, True, True, 0)
vbox.pack_start(hbox, True, True, 0)
self.add(vbox)
def on_find_clicked(self, button, w):
find = w[1].get_text()
find_len = len(find)
buffer = w[0].get_buffer()
start = buffer.get_start_iter()
end_itr = buffer.get_end_iter()
i = 0
while True:
end = start.copy()
end.forward_chars(find_len)
text = buffer.get_text(start, end, False)
if text == find:
i += 1
start.forward_chars(find_len)
else:
start.forward_char()
if end.compare(end_itr) == 0:
break
output = "The string '"+find+"' was found " + str(i) + " times!"
dialog = Gtk.MessageDialog(parent=self, flags=Gtk.DialogFlags.MODAL,
message_type=Gtk.MessageType.INFO,
text=output, title="Information",
buttons=("OK", Gtk.ResponseType.OK))
dialog.run()
dialog.destroy()
class Application(Gtk.Application):
def __init__(self, *args, **kwargs):
super().__init__(*args, application_id="org.example.myapp",
**kwargs)
self.window = None
def do_activate(self):
if not self.window:
self.window = AppWindow(application=self, title="Searching Buffers")
self.window.show_all()
self.window.present()
if __name__ == "__main__":
app = Application()
app.run(sys.argv)
